Powershell - Tester la résolution de nom (équivalent de nslookup)

Pour me soutenir, vous pouvez vous abonner à la chaîne, partager et liker les vidéos, désactiver votre bloqueur de pub, acheter mes plans 3D ou encore faire un don ou vous abonnez sur Ko-Fi. Merci!

Bonjour,

Après les commandes permettant d’afficher et de modifier la configuration DNS des interfaces réseau, voici un lot de commandes Powershell permettant d’effectuer des tests de résolution de nom

# Tester la résolution de nom (équivalent de nslookup)
Resolve-Dnsname -Name google.com
# Afficher les enregistrements de ressource (dans l'exemple, NS : serveur de nom)
Resolve-Dnsname -Name google.com -Type NS
# Obtenir le résultat pour plusieurs noms
"google.com", "google.fr" | Resolve-DnsName -Type A
# Effectuer une requête DNS inversée
Resolve-Dnsname -Name 172.217.20.195
# Obtenir le résultat à partir d'un serveur DNS spécifique
Resolve-Dnsname -Name google.com -Type A -Server 1.1.1.1
# Obtenir le résultat à partir d'un serveur DNS uniquement
Resolve-DnsName -Name www.google.com -DnsOnly
# Obtenir le résultat à partir du cache uniquement
Resolve-DnsName -Name www.google.com -CacheOnly
# Obtenir le résultat en utilisant DNSSec
Resolve-DnsName -Name www.google.com -DnssecOk
# Obtenir le résultat sans utiliser DNSSec
Resolve-DnsName -Name www.google.com -DnssecCd
# Obtenir le résultat sans utiliser le fichier hosts
Resolve-DnsName -Name www.google.com -NoHostsFile
# Si le DNS échoue, essayer en Netbios
Resolve-DnsName -Name srv-1 -NetbiosFallback
# Si le DNS échoue, essayer avec LLMNR
Resolve-DnsName -Name srv-1 -LlmnrFallback
# Obtenir le résultat avec LLMNR et Netbios
Resolve-DnsName -Name srv-1 -LlmnrNetbiosOnly
# Obtenir le résultat avec LLMNR uniquement
Resolve-DnsName -Name srv-1 -LlmnrOnly
# Demander au serveur DNS de ne pas utiliser de requêtes récursives
Resolve-DnsName -Name www.google.com -NoRecursion
# Réduire la durée du timeout
Resolve-DnsName -Name google.com -QuickTimeout
# Obtenir le résultat en utilisant le TCP seulement
Resolve-DnsName -Name www.google.com -TcpOnly
# Il existe 3 paramètres non documentés dans l'aide sur mon Windows 11 24h2 mais je n'ai pas trouvé d'informations à leur sujet
# -CheckCache
# -DohServer
# -DotServer

Liens en relation